He Hōnore
He Hōnore is a karakia (prayer) derived from the Gospel of Luke in the Bible. We sing He Hōnore a lot at Stonefields, not just in kapa haka, so it is an important waiata to us.

KUPU MĀORI
He hōnore, he korōriaMaungārongo ki te whenua
Whakāro pai e
Ki ngā tangata katoa
Ake ake, ake ake
Āmine
Te Atua, te piringa,
Toku oranga
TRANSLATION
Honour, glory andpeace to the land
May good thoughts come
to all men
for ever and ever, for ever and ever.
Amen.
The Lord is the refuge
and my life.
